TUDOR
Ultra Black Metal
(NWN! Productions)
85:32min

Well, the title is a little misleading. This doesn’t sound ‘Black Metal’ the way many, including myself, might think of it. This is primitive Death Metal with horrible production, sounding a bit like VARATHRON’s "Procreation Of Unaltered Evil" to my ears; and that’s its charm. The double LP includes the band’s "Zombie" demo from 1990, and the "Skeletor" demo (yes, I said "Skeletor," He-Man), from 1991. Titles and lyrics are in Czech. Comparisons have been made of TUDOR to MASTER’S HAMMER, but I don’t really hear it. The layout is impressive, though more could have been done by the band to make use of the space. The bio taking up one half the inside gatefold was a bit much, but the photo collage record sleeves are hella cool… but what’s with the drummer’s Tim Grabber stripey trousers? Crikey. For those (like me) who love early SAMAEL and VARATHRON.
